Retron 3 Gaming Console at E3 2010

Retron3.png

At E3 Hyperkin showed their Retron 3 gaming console which gives you the ability to play all of the old school NES, Sega Genesis and SNES games using the original cartridges. Check inside for video and more info. Digg This Post

Nintendo 3DS officially announced

e32010day20489rmengjs.jpg

The big feature at Nintendo’s E3 Press conference today is the announcement of the Nintendo 3DS. It will come with your standard 2 screens with the top screen being 3.5 in display.  It will give you 3D gaming experience without the glasses.  Click inside for more. Digg This Post

The Legend of Zelda: The Skyward Sword announced by Nintendo coming 2011

TheLegendofZeldaSkywardSwordNotClassified.jpg

At Nintendo’s E3 press conference they announce the latest game in the Zelda Series.  The Legend Of Zelda: The Skyward Sword. It will heavily utilize the Wii Motion Plus for 1:1 movement for sword tracking.  Click inside for more. Digg This Post
